一、VPN协议选择与技术对比
在美国服务器搭建VPN时,需根据安全需求和网络环境选择合适的协议:
二、美国服务器环境准备
在部署VPN前需完成以下基础配置:
- 选择支持IPv4独立地址的服务器(推荐2核4G以上配置)
- 开放防火墙端口:UDP 1194(OpenVPN)/ UDP 51820(WireGuard)
- 更新系统组件:
sudo apt update && sudo apt upgrade -y
三、一键配置脚本实践
使用开源脚本快速部署WireGuard服务:
- 下载安装包:
wget https://git.io/wg-quick -O wg.sh
- 执行自动配置:
sudo bash wg.sh --port 51820 --subnet 10.8.0.0/24
- 生成客户端配置文件:
cat /etc/wireguard/client.conf
协议 | 加密方式 | 平均延迟 |
---|---|---|
OpenVPN | AES-256 | 85ms |
WireGuard | ChaCha20 | 42ms |
四、手动配置OpenVPN教程
分步骤实现企业级安全部署:
- 安装依赖库:
sudo apt install openvpn easy-rsa
- 生成CA证书:
./easyrsa build-ca nopass
- 配置服务端参数:
proto udp
dev tun
topology subnet
五、连接测试与性能优化
完成部署后需验证服务状态:
- 使用
ping 10.8.0.1
检测VPN内网连通性 - 通过
iperf3 -c server_ip
测试带宽吞吐量 - 优化MTU值:
mssfix 1300
避免数据包分片
通过合理选择协议和自动化部署工具,可在美国服务器快速搭建高性能VPN服务。建议生产环境优先采用WireGuard协议,并定期更新证书密钥。对于需要深度定制的场景,OpenVPN仍是可靠选择。